Construction Firm Fined Following Failure Of Management Controls. A construction company, Barroerock Construction Limited, (‘the company’), based at Langley House Park Road, East Finchley, London has been fined £750,000 plus costs of £14,874.68 after pleading guilty to offences committed while converting former office premises in Ashford, Kent. Under the Proceeds of Crime Act 2002 (‘the Act’), confiscation proceedings may well follow a criminal conviction and result in a large ‘benefit figure’ i.e the financial advantage gained from the fraud, having to be repaid under the resultant Confiscation Order (‘the Order’), especially where the existence of a ‘criminal life style’ has been established.
